The Bull is an intriguing documentary that explores the haunting myth of the 16th-century Portuguese king Don Sebastiaan and his fabled kingdom on Lençóis Island. The atmosphere is almost ethereal, with this sense of history lingering over the island's landscapes. The pacing is deliberately slow, allowing for moments of reflection as the young Portuguese woman and her crew delve into local legends. There's a sort of raw authenticity to the performances, capturing both curiosity and reverence for the stories. The practical effects, or lack thereof, emphasize the island’s natural beauty, making it feel alive with tales of the past. It's a unique blend of personal journey and cultural exploration, drawing you into its quiet mysteries.
